Phenithionate is primarily used as an insecticide in agricultural settings to control a variety of pests that affect crops. It is effective against insects such as aphids, mites, and caterpillars, which can cause significant damage to plants. The chemical works by disrupting the nervous system of the pests, leading to their elimination.

In addition to its use in agriculture, Phenithionate is also employed in public health programs to combat disease-carrying insects like mosquitoes. This helps in reducing the spread of diseases such as malaria and dengue fever. It is often applied in areas where these insects are prevalent, providing a protective barrier that reduces their population.

Phenithionate is also utilized in veterinary medicine to treat parasitic infestations in livestock. It helps in controlling external parasites like ticks and lice, which can affect the health and productivity of animals. By keeping these pests in check, it contributes to the overall well-being and efficiency of livestock management.

Overall, Phenithionate plays a crucial role in pest management across various fields, ensuring the protection of crops, public health, and animal health.
